"Can one get a flag or its icon to show in the Focus window?"
No, not currently.
See Wish List Ref 413 Flags/Icons on the focus window that you can Vote for.
"Find My Past seems to send icons to that Focus Window box."
I suspect you are talking about the green circular hint indicators.
They are not general purpose icons produced directly by FindMyPast or MyHeritage.
They are created by FH in response to communications with FMP & MH regarding record matches.
See how_to:internet_data_matches|> Internet Data Matches.
"Or does a FH icon show only on the tree diagram? I have created a Flag with an icon."
Yes, such icons only show on Diagram boxes, but not only conditional on Flags, as Expressions can also be used (see later).
"Is there any way that one can see instantly that a particular person has a flag attached to them?"
Yes, there are several methods, some built-in and some can be customised.
With Individual of interest selected the following are most popular and first 3 work anywhere not just in Focus Window:
- Use Edit > Records Flags and all their Flags are ticked.
- In Property Box open the All tab and the Flags are listed last.
- It is possible to customise a few Flags on the Main tab, or a large quantity on a custom tab.
- It is possible to customise Flag columns into the Records Window, or simply expand the Individual.
- It is possible to report on Flags with a Query such as the standard Has Flag but others are possible.
It is usually better to use an Expression to define the criteria to be signalled.
Then Diagram icons are automatically shown without the need to add or remove Flags manually.
See how_to:using_flags_and_icons_and_expressions|> Using Flags and Icons and Expressions.
BTW: There are dozens of icons to download from fhugdownloads:diagramicons|> Downloads and Links ~ Diagram Icons.

We did start discussing Expressions in the recent Fact sentence inclusive of source details (14327) posting.
Expressions are a combination of FH Data References and FH Functions that appear in many customisations.
They are nothing specifically to do with genes or gender.
Perhaps a practical example would make the pros and cons of Flags versus Expressions clearer.
You say you already have a custom Flag and Icon.
What are the data criteria that would prompt you to add that Flag to an Individual?
